video camera question
I noticed some of you have videos of your birds. What cameras do you use? I need to get one, Arya does too many cute things I'd like to record.

Sony Handycams are really nice. Whatever you get, consider getting one that records on mini-dvds. They make transferring video to computers extremely easy. You can also play them in most standard dvd players.

The digital age has given us a number of ways to do photography:
Some video cameras will now take really good medium MP "stills".... and lots of digital cameras now record video clips of 320x240 or 640x480 with sound for the duration of empty space on the video card. I've used quite a few videocams & I'll agree that Sony Handicams are some of the best.... The last 3 I've owned have been Sony units. I use a Sony DCR-HC96 MiniDV tape or the video function of my Fuji S602Z digital still camera for doing video clips.
